RENAISSANCERE HOLDINGS LTD (RNR) and STEWART INFORMATION SERVICES CORP (STC) are among the most compared stocks in the Financials sector. RNR currently leads with a composite score of 8.1/10 (Strong Buy) compared to STC's 5.0/10 (Consider Buy).

The AlphaStocks composite score evaluates each stock across four dimensions: Quality (business strength measured by Piotroski F-Score and Buffett quality criteria), Value (discount to intrinsic worth using Graham, Lynch, and Greenblatt models), Momentum (6-month price trend), and Timing (a confirmation signal that requires both value and momentum to align). A higher composite score indicates stronger overall fundamentals combined with favorable market conditions.

This comparison uses the same scoring framework for both companies, ensuring an apples-to-apples evaluation. Scores are recalculated daily after market close using data from SEC filings and market prices. Read the full methodology to understand how each model contributes to the composite score.
